Comfort Inn & Suites Vernal - National Monument Area offers straightforward accommodations with a focus on comfort and convenience. Located just off Highway 191, the hotel provides easy access to both local attractions and outdoor destinations, including views of the Uinta Mountains. The setting suits travelers looking for a practical base while exploring Vernal and the surrounding area.
The property features casual rooms and suites designed for relaxed stays. Amenities include free breakfast and an indoor pool, which are appreciated by many guests. The hotel is also noted for being LGBTQ+ friendly, welcoming a diverse range of travelers. Check-in begins at 3:00 PM, with checkout at 11:00 AM, allowing ample time to settle in and prepare for departure.
With a rating of 3.8 based on 610 reviews, guest feedback on Comfort Inn & Suites is generally positive but reflects a straightforward experience without luxury touches. Some visitors may find the accommodations basic, but the hotel is well-suited for those prioritizing location and essential services. Its proximity to key sites like the Uintah County Heritage Museum and Dinosaur National Monument adds to its appeal for visitors aiming to explore the region.
Nearby outdoor activities include visits to the Utah Field House of Natural History State Park Museum, Steinaker State Park, and the McConkie Ranch Petroglyphs. Vernal Regional Airport is an 11-minute drive away, providing convenient access for travelers.
